Malfunctioning logic boards are a frequent cause of All-O-Matic gate opener issues, often resulting in erratic behavior, incomplete cycles, or complete power loss. These sophisticated boards govern all gate operations, requiring accurate diagnosis and typically replacement with genuine All-O-Matic parts to ensure compatibility and reliability, especially given Drexel Hill's varying temperatures. We also rigorously address transformer problems to guarantee consistent power delivery, crucial for optimal performance during both scorching summers and freezing winters.
Photo eye misalignment or obstruction remains a very common problem, directly preventing the gate from closing securely and safely. Our technicians expertly recalibrate and thoroughly clean these vital sensors, ensuring they can consistently and accurately detect any obstructions, as mandated by local safety standards. For systems that have suffered impact damage, common in high-traffic areas like near Upper Darby High School, we may need to replace not only the sensors but also the associated, often corroded, wiring harnesses to establish a robust and reliable connection for your All-O-Matic system. Issues with remote control functionality often stem from radio frequency interference, common in densely populated areas like Garrettford, or a damaged receiver antenna. Our certified technicians will meticulously test all your remotes, reprogram them if necessary, and carefully inspect the gate opener's receiver module for any signs of damage or wear. This comprehensive diagnostic process guarantees that reliable command signals consistently reach your gate opener, ensuring smooth and immediate operation. This often signals a depleted remote battery, a faulty remote transmitter, a damaged receiver antenna on the gate opener, or electromagnetic interference common in suburban areas like Westbrook Park, which can disrupt signals.
Typically caused by safety sensors that are blocked by debris, misaligned due to ground shifts, or malfunctioning, leading the gate to incorrectly detect an obstruction. It could also point to incorrect force limit settings or an internal logic board error.
This symptom usually indicates a mechanical failure within the openerβs drive system or motor, such as stripped gears, a seized motor, or a disengaged clutch, preventing power from reaching the gate itself.
Can be a sign of a weakening motor, insufficient voltage supply, or excessive friction within the gateβs tracks or hinges, possibly due to lack of lubrication or debris accumulation, common in our outdoor environment.
Strongly suggests an electrical short circuit within the opener's wiring, the motor itself, or the control board. An overloaded circuit or a faulty transformer, especially after power surges, could also be the cause, demanding precise electrical diagnostics.
